Arduino UNO
http://www.arduino.cc/en/Main/ArduinoBoardUno
Atmel ATMega328P (16 MHz)
32 kB Flash

2 kB SRAM

1 kB EEPROM
Shields for Ethernet, Wifi and Bluetooth
14 digital, 6 analog

5.0 Volt
C/C++

Arduino IDE

Atmel Studio
€19,50R

Microcontroller (MCU) vs Microprocessor (MPU)
MCU uses on-chip embedded Flash
memory
MCU has a very short start-up period and
can be executing code very quickly.
address perfectly the most time critical
and deterministic applications
ultra low power applications
none or little UI interaction
MPUs do not have memory constraints
processing performance, for:
• Operating System
• UI
• high speed communication peripherals
functionally rich and high performance
applications
Raspberry Pi 3
https://www.raspberrypi.org/
Quad-core ARM Cortex-A53 1.2 GHz
1 GB RAM, SD-Card
Ethernet, Wifi and Bluetooth
40 GPIO Pins (3.3 Volt)
Audio and Video (HDMI)
Linux (Debian, Ubuntu)

Windows 10 IoT Core

Android Things

FreeBSD €37,50R
